Obituary For Wayne Paul Davis

Wayne Davis of Fremont has passed away to join the love of his life Barbara Re Davis who preceded him (2004) after 54 years together. He was preceded also by his parents, Margaret and Robert Davis of Niles, both in 1982. His half-brother Lester was mortally wounded prior to the end of World War II after being in combat in the South Pacific for 4 years.

Wayne basically grew up in the Niles district of Fremont where he also met and married Barbara after completing their education. They were joined as one in the Corpus Christi Parish in Niles in 1950 and enjoyed a happily married life until her demise in 2004 after 54 years together. They sadly leave no children.

Wayne and Barbara both attended Washington Union High where they were school sweethearts. While attending WUHS, Wayne was active in school affairs. He was named on the All Valley basketball squad, was a member of the football and track teams, was a member of the football and track teams, secretary treasurer of the Block "W" society, and a staff member of the student council. Both attended San Jose State where Wayne was a business administration graduate, a member of the Eta Mu Pi honorary society.

Wayne was active in community affairs where he was vice president of the Washington Township 20-30 club, and past president of the Fremont Dance Club along with Barbara as co-president. An avid golfer, Wayne was a member of Castlewood Country Club for more than three decades and a past president of the 19th Holers Golf Club.

Upon graduating from San Jose State, he went to work as assistant car distribution manager for the Chevrolet division of General Motors and after two years he was appointed Credit and Distribution supervisor of the Western Division of the Kaiser-Frazer Sales Corp. in San Francisco offices which contracted car distribution in eight western states. Wayne later on left Kaiser-Frazer and entered the financial sector as a financial advisor and stock broker where he remained for thirty-one years until his retirement.

Both Wayne and Barbara retired the same year (she after 41 years) to spend the rest of their lives together.

Wayne was very active in church affairs. 15 years as an usher and then another fifteen years as a Eucharistic minister. He was a parishioner for more than fifty years at Holy Spirit.
